Race with the Legends Adams State will be hosting an 8K race (largely the same course as the 1968 Olympic Marathon Trials) to commemorate the 50th anniversary. In the summer of 1968, Adams State and Alamosa served as host to the very first Olympic trials for the United States in the marathon. We have received commitments from many of the ’68 marathon participants to attend this event, including George Young, Kenny Moore, Billy Mills, Frank Shorter, Steve Gachupin, Amby Burfoot, along with many more.
